When is yard grading necessary?

Yard grading is necessary when water pools near foundations, slopes direct runoff toward buildings, or uneven surfaces limit landscape functionality and curb appeal.

Poor drainage can damage foundations, create muddy areas, and harm plantings. Grading reshapes soil to move water away from structures and toward appropriate drainage points. This protects your investment and improves usability.

Leveling also prepares sites for new features like patios, walkways, or garden beds. A stable, even surface ensures long-term performance and reduces future maintenance.

How does proper grading prevent erosion?

Proper grading controls water flow velocity and direction, reducing soil displacement and channeling runoff to stable areas where it can absorb or exit safely.

Steep slopes concentrate water energy, washing away topsoil and exposing roots or hardscape foundations. Gradual slopes slow runoff and allow infiltration. Strategic contouring directs water around vulnerable areas.

In some cases, swales or berms are added to manage larger volumes. These features blend into the landscape while providing effective erosion control.

What equipment is used for grading projects?

Grading projects use skid steers, box blades, and laser levels to move soil accurately, establish correct slopes, and achieve smooth, stable surfaces for landscaping or construction.

Skid steers handle material efficiently on small and medium-sized lots. Box blades fine-tune surface levels and create even grades. Laser levels ensure precise slope measurements that meet drainage requirements.

Equipment choice depends on project size, access, and soil conditions. Our team uses the right tools to complete work efficiently while protecting existing features.

How does Plainfield's soil composition affect grading?

Plainfield soils include clay-heavy areas that drain slowly and sandy patches that erode more easily, requiring tailored grading techniques to achieve stable, functional results.

Clay soils compact easily and hold water, which can lead to pooling if slopes are too flat. Sandy soils drain quickly but may wash away on steep grades. We adjust grading plans to account for these differences and add amendments when needed.

Local topography also varies, with some neighborhoods built on gentle slopes and others on flatter terrain. Understanding these conditions ensures effective, lasting drainage improvements.
